tree: de5d12422b931ebd4f661f21167548b425a06c2f [path history] [tgz]
  1. README.md
all/fidl/fuchsia.ledger/README.md

fuchsia.ledger

PROTOCOLS

Syncable

Defined in fuchsia.ledger/ledger.fidl

Sync

Request

Response

Ledger

Defined in fuchsia.ledger/ledger.fidl

Sync

Request

Response

GetPage

Request

GetRootPage

Request

SetConflictResolverFactory

Request

Page

Defined in fuchsia.ledger/ledger.fidl

Sync

Request

Response

GetId

Request

Response

GetSnapshot

Request

Put

Request

PutWithPriority

Request

PutReference

Request

Delete

Request

Clear

Request

CreateReferenceFromSocket

Request

Response

CreateReferenceFromBuffer

Request

Response

StartTransaction

Request

Commit

Request

Rollback

Request

SetSyncStateWatcher

Request

WaitForConflictResolution

Request

Response

PageSnapshot

Defined in fuchsia.ledger/ledger.fidl

Sync

Request

Response

GetEntries

Request

Response

GetEntriesInline

Request

Response

GetKeys

Request

Response

Get

Request

Response

GetInline

Request

Response

Fetch

Request

Response

FetchPartial

Request

Response

PageWatcher

Defined in fuchsia.ledger/ledger.fidl

OnChange

Request

Response

ConflictResolverFactory

Defined in fuchsia.ledger/ledger.fidl

GetPolicy

Request

Response

NewConflictResolver

Request

MergeResultProvider

Defined in fuchsia.ledger/ledger.fidl

Sync

Request

Response

GetFullDiff

Request

Response

GetConflictingDiff

Request

Response

Merge

Request

MergeNonConflictingEntries

Request

Done

Request

ConflictResolver

Defined in fuchsia.ledger/ledger.fidl

Resolve

Request

SyncWatcher

Defined in fuchsia.ledger/ledger.fidl

SyncStateChanged

Request

Response

STRUCTS

Page_CreateReferenceFromSocket_Response {#Page_CreateReferenceFromSocket_Response}

generated

Page_CreateReferenceFromBuffer_Response {#Page_CreateReferenceFromBuffer_Response}

generated

PageSnapshot_Get_Response {#PageSnapshot_Get_Response}

generated

PageSnapshot_GetInline_Response {#PageSnapshot_GetInline_Response}

generated

PageSnapshot_Fetch_Response {#PageSnapshot_Fetch_Response}

generated

PageSnapshot_FetchPartial_Response {#PageSnapshot_FetchPartial_Response}

generated

PageId

Defined in fuchsia.ledger/ledger.fidl

Reference

Defined in fuchsia.ledger/ledger.fidl

Token

Defined in fuchsia.ledger/ledger.fidl

Entry

Defined in fuchsia.ledger/ledger.fidl

InlinedValue

Defined in fuchsia.ledger/ledger.fidl

InlinedEntry

Defined in fuchsia.ledger/ledger.fidl

PageChange

Defined in fuchsia.ledger/ledger.fidl

MergedValue

Defined in fuchsia.ledger/ledger.fidl

DiffEntry

Defined in fuchsia.ledger/ledger.fidl

Value

Defined in fuchsia.ledger/ledger.fidl

ENUMS

ConflictResolutionWaitStatus

Type: uint32

Defined in fuchsia.ledger/ledger.fidl

Priority

Type: uint32

Defined in fuchsia.ledger/ledger.fidl

Error

Type: uint32

Defined in fuchsia.ledger/ledger.fidl

ResultState

Type: uint32

Defined in fuchsia.ledger/ledger.fidl

MergePolicy

Type: uint32

Defined in fuchsia.ledger/ledger.fidl

ValueSource

Type: uint32

Defined in fuchsia.ledger/ledger.fidl

SyncState

Type: uint32

Defined in fuchsia.ledger/ledger.fidl

UNIONS

Page_CreateReferenceFromSocket_Result {#Page_CreateReferenceFromSocket_Result}

generated

Page_CreateReferenceFromBuffer_Result {#Page_CreateReferenceFromBuffer_Result}

generated

PageSnapshot_Get_Result {#PageSnapshot_Get_Result}

generated

PageSnapshot_GetInline_Result {#PageSnapshot_GetInline_Result}

generated

PageSnapshot_Fetch_Result {#PageSnapshot_Fetch_Result}

generated

PageSnapshot_FetchPartial_Result {#PageSnapshot_FetchPartial_Result}

generated

BytesOrReference

Defined in fuchsia.ledger/ledger.fidl

CONSTANTS